“…The first detectable antibodies against HCV antigens in serum usually target NS3 protein (antic33 Ab) and core protein (anti-capsid Ab or anti-22c Ab). Later, the specific antibodies against NS4 protein and envelope glycoproteins (E1 and E2) appear [64]. In particular, the hypervariable region 1 (HVR-1) of HCV E2 glycoprotein is thought to be a major target for neutralizing antibodies.…”

“…Other factors such as younger age [3,20] , female gender [21,22] , presence of hepatitis B surface antigen (HBsAg) [3,23] , certain HLA alleles [6,[24][25][26][27][28][29] , and low viral quasispecies diversity [30] have been linked to increased HCV RNA clearance. While African American ethnicity [3,25] , HCV genotype 1 [31][32][33] and co-infections with human immunodeficiency virus-1 (HIV-1) [3] , Human T-Lymphotropic Virus-1 [34] and Schistosoma mansoni [35] have been associated with lower HCV RNA clearance and higher HCV RNA levels.…”
